Attentive SMS Marketing vs OneText: Shopify Performance Comparison
Attentive SMS Marketing wins with Grade B vs Grade C — a one-grade performance difference that compounds on mobile devices.
Both apps provide SMS marketing and text message campaigns functionality for Shopify stores. This page presents StackConflict’s independent lab results for both — measured in a clean-room environment with no other apps installed.
Head-to-Head Metrics
| Metric | Attentive SMS Marketing | OneText | Faster |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all Grade | B | C | Attentive SMS Marketing |
| JS Payload | 57.87 KB | 249.64 KB | Attentive SMS Marketing |
| CPU Desktop | 30 ms | 32 ms | Attentive SMS Marketing |
| CPU Mobile | 129 ms | 145 ms | Attentive SMS Marketing |
| Layout Shift | 0.0 | 0.0 | Attentive SMS Marketing |
Mobile CPU measured with 4× CDP throttle (mid-range Android). Tested 2026-05-31.
Attentive SMS Marketing — The Faster Option (Grade B)
Attentive SMS Marketing scores Grade B with a JS payload of 57.87 KB and 30 ms desktop CPU execution. Mobile CPU: 129 ms. It passes every StackConflict threshold for payload, CPU, and layout stability — making it safe to install on any storefront including mobile-first stores where Time-to-Interactive directly impacts conversion.

OneText — The Heavier Option (Grade C)
OneText scores Grade C with a JS payload of 249.64 KB and 32 ms desktop CPU execution. Mobile CPU: 145 ms. This places it in the heavier half of StackConflict’s benchmark dataset — merchants running mobile-first stores should evaluate whether the feature value justifies the performance tradeoff.

About This Test
StackConflict measures each Shopify app in an isolated clean-room environment — a single development store, no other scripts, Playwright-controlled browser. V8 CPU cost is the ScriptDuration delta before and after injection. CLS is captured from the same browser session. Results represent the median of three independent runs with outliers removed.
